Pickleball Mania Hits Austin: What It Means for Residents
The vibrant city of Austin has always been known for its eclectic culture, music scene, and outdoor activities, but now it’s poised to embrace a new wave of sports enthusiasm with the arrival of PickleRage, a burgeoning pickleball franchise. With a planned opening in the second quarter of 2026, PickleRage is not only setting up its first location but is also actively looking to expand with two additional venues in the Austin metro area. For residents, this news signals both a growing interest in alternative sports and more community engagement, as pickleball continues to rise in popularity nationwide.
Understanding Pickleball's Rapid Growth
Pickleball, a sport that blends elements of tennis, badminton, and ping pong, has been gaining traction across the United States, particularly among various age groups. Its accessibility and low-cost playing fields make it an attractive option for both seasoned athletes and newcomers alike. In 2024 alone, another facility, Pickleball Kingdom, opened in Pflugerville, showcasing the area's booming interest in the sport. This growth points towards pickleball becoming not just a trend but an established part of the recreational fabric in communities.
Why Austin is the Perfect Playground for PickleRage
Austin's demographic is bursting with young professionals and families, two groups that have shown a keen interest in community sports. The arrival of PickleRage coincides with upcoming sporting developments in the area, such as luxury padel clubs and indoor sports centers, making this a pivotal moment for recreational growth. The franchise's goal of building community through sports aligns perfectly with Austin’s culture, known for its inclusive and family-oriented activities.
The Business Perspective on PickleRage's Expansion
From a business standpoint, the opening of PickleRage in Austin reflects the franchise's strategic expansion plan. In light of recent successes of similar establishments, companies entering the pickleball scene are tapping into a lucrative market. With real estate in Austin becoming increasingly competitive, finding suitable locations will be key. Insights suggest that the franchise is looking to occupy spaces that not only meet their operational needs but are also accessible to their target audience.
Community Impact: Building Connections Through Sport
Jared and Pam Jolly, the franchise owners of the recently launched Pickleball Kingdom, echoed similar sentiments regarding community engagement. They highlighted how pickleball acts as a social connector, encouraging players from various backgrounds to come together. PickleRage’s planned venues promise to foster such community around the love of sport, potentially offering clinics and events tailored for families as well as competitive players.
